深入解析【半改腾龙代码】:解锁镜头潜能还是步入未知险境?
在摄影器材的浩瀚世界中,镜头固件(Firmware)扮演着至关重要的角色,它如同镜头的“大脑”,控制着对焦、光圈、防抖等一系列精密功能。对于腾龙(Tamron)镜头用户而言,官方提供的TAP-in Console无疑是更新固件、微调参数的便捷工具。然而,在某些特定的圈子里,一个更为神秘且充满争议的概念——“半改腾龙代码”——却悄然流传。这究竟是什么?它与官方更新有何不同?用户为何会寻求这种方式?本文将带您深入探讨“半改腾龙代码”的方方面面,揭示其背后的原理、动机、操作方式以及不可忽视的潜在风险。
什么是“半改腾龙代码”?
“半改腾龙代码”并非腾龙官方认可或提供的服务。它通常指的是对腾龙镜头内部固件或其与相机通信协议进行非官方、非完全的修改或调整。这种“修改”可能不涉及完全重写整个固件,而是针对固件中的特定参数、数据块或通信指令进行微调,以期达到某种目的。它介于官方固件更新与彻底的硬件改造之间,因此被称为“半改”。
这种修改往往是基于对腾龙镜头固件结构、数据加密方式以及相机-镜头通信协议的逆向工程或非官方研究。其核心目标是绕过官方限制,或解决官方更新未能解决的特定问题。
为何用户会考虑“半改腾龙代码”?
尽管存在显著风险,但仍有部分用户出于各种原因寻求“半改腾龙代码”。这些动机通常源于对现有镜头表现的不满或对新功能的追求:
1. 解决兼容性问题
随着相机机身技术的飞速发展,新推出的相机型号可能与较旧的腾龙镜头出现兼容性问题,例如:
- 对焦不准或失灵: 新机身复杂的对焦系统可能无法与旧镜头完美匹配。
- 光圈控制异常: 光圈值无法正确显示或控制。
- 防抖失效: 镜头防抖功能在新机身上无法正常工作。
2. 优化镜头性能
一些用户认为,通过调整固件参数,可以进一步优化镜头的性能,例如:
- 提升对焦速度: 理论上调整对焦算法参数可以加快对焦速度。
- 改善对焦精度: 微调对焦校准数据以达到更精准的合焦。
- 解锁隐藏功能: 有些固件中可能存在未激活的功能,通过修改代码尝试解锁。
3. 修复官方未解决的Bug
即使是官方固件,也可能存在一些未被修复的Bug或遗留问题。如果这些问题严重影响使用体验,且官方没有发布新的固件更新,部分有技术能力的用户可能会尝试自行“半改”来打补丁。
4. 特定使用场景的需求
在某些专业或特定拍摄场景下,摄影师可能对镜头的响应速度、特定焦段的表现有极高的要求,官方设置无法满足时,会考虑进行定制化的“半改”。
“半改”与官方固件更新的区别
理解“半改腾龙代码”与腾龙官方固件更新的本质区别至关重要:
1. 官方途径:腾龙TAP-in Console
腾龙TAP-in Console是腾龙官方推出的镜头调焦器和固件升级器。它通过USB连接电脑,允许用户:
- 更新固件: 获取并安装腾龙官方发布的最新固件,以提升性能、修复Bug或增加新功能。
- 自定义设置: 调整对焦距离限制、全时手动对焦灵敏度、防抖模式等参数。
- 对焦微调: 为不同焦段(变焦镜头)或对焦距离(定焦镜头)进行精准的对焦校准。
2. “半改”的特殊性与局限
相比之下,“半改腾龙代码”具有以下特点:
- 非官方性: 它不依赖于腾龙官方的工具和固件,而是使用第三方工具或自制方案。
- 风险性高: 由于是对未知代码或协议的修改,极易导致镜头功能异常甚至完全损坏(“变砖”)。
- 缺乏支持: 腾龙官方不会为“半改”后的镜头提供任何技术支持或保修。
- 技术门槛高: 实施“半改”需要一定的电子、编程和逆向工程知识。
- 合法性存疑: 未经授权修改第三方软硬件可能涉及知识产权问题。
“半改腾龙代码”的常见方法与技术探讨
由于“半改腾龙代码”属于非官方范畴,其具体方法多样且不透明,但通常围绕以下几个方向:
1. 非官方编程工具或固件刷写器
这类方法可能涉及:
- 专用编程器: 类似于芯片编程器,通过物理连接镜头内部的固件芯片(如SPI Flash)进行读写操作。这需要拆解镜头,并找到对应的芯片引脚。
- 修改版软件: 基于对TAP-in Console通信协议的逆向工程,开发出能够发送自定义指令或写入特定数据的修改版PC软件。
- 固件数据包分析: 拦截官方固件更新时的数据包,分析其结构,然后自行创建或修改数据包,再通过某种方式写入镜头。
2. 特定协议破解与数据修改
镜头与相机之间的通信遵循特定协议,如佳能的EF协议、尼康的F协议等。成功的“半改”可能意味着:
- 协议欺骗: 通过修改镜头固件,使其向相机发送“虚假”或经过优化的信号,以实现某些功能,例如让旧镜头在最新机身上被识别并启用全部功能。
- 内部参数调整: 识别固件中负责对焦、光圈等功能的具体数据存储位置,然后直接修改这些数据,如改变对焦行程的映射关系,或调整光圈叶片开合的速度曲线。
3. 风险与挑战并存
无论采取哪种方法,都面临巨大的技术挑战和风险:
- 固件加密与保护: 腾龙会对其固件进行加密和完整性校验,防止未经授权的修改。
- 硬件兼容性: 即使软件代码修改成功,硬件层面也可能存在兼容性限制。
- 不可逆性: 错误的修改可能导致镜头永久损坏,无法通过官方方式恢复。
实施“半改腾龙代码”的潜在风险
对于大多数普通用户而言,尝试“半改腾龙代码”的风险远大于潜在收益。这些风险包括:
1. 镜头“变砖”的风险
这是最直接也是最严重的风险。一旦固件写入过程中出现错误(如断电、数据损坏、写入错误的代码),或写入的代码与镜头硬件不兼容,都可能导致镜头失去所有功能,彻底变成一块废铁,即所谓的“变砖”。
2. 性能不稳定或异常
即使没有“变砖”,错误的“半改”也可能导致镜头出现各种不稳定或异常行为,例如:
- 对焦速度变慢或反复拉风箱。
- 对焦精度大幅下降,出现跑焦现象。
- 光圈控制不准确,影响曝光。
- 防抖功能失效或抖动加剧。
- 与相机通信时出现错误信息。
3. 失去官方保修
任何未经授权的拆解或固件修改都会立即导致镜头失去腾龙官方的保修资格。一旦镜头出现任何问题,即使是与“半改”无关的故障,腾龙也不会提供免费维修或支持服务。
4. 法律与道德风险
未经授权地修改、分发或使用他人的知识产权(如固件代码)可能涉及法律风险。此外,这种行为也可能被视为不道德,因为它违反了制造商的许可协议和用户协议。
结论与建议
“半改腾龙代码”是摄影领域中一个充满诱惑却风险极高的灰色地带。它反映了部分用户对现有产品性能的不满足,以及对极致优化和突破限制的追求。
对于绝大多数用户,我们强烈建议: 优先使用腾龙官方提供的TAP-in Console工具进行固件更新和参数调整。这是最安全、最可靠且能获得官方支持的方式。只有当官方途径无法解决问题,且您具备深厚的电子、编程知识,并能完全承担镜头“变砖”的风险时,才有可能考虑这种非官方的尝试。
请务必记住,在没有专业指导和充分准备的情况下,尝试“半改腾龙代码”无异于一场豪赌。一旦失败,损失往往是无法挽回的。
常见问题解答 (FAQ)
- 如何判断我的腾龙镜头是否需要“半改腾龙代码”?
通常情况下,如果您的腾龙镜头与最新的相机机身存在兼容性问题(例如对焦不准、无法识别等),并且腾龙官方网站上没有针对您镜头型号和相机型号的最新固件更新,或者官方更新未能解决您遇到的特定问题,那么您可能会考虑“半改”。但请注意,这并非官方推荐的解决方案,且风险极高。
- 为何官方不提供所有老镜头的兼容性更新?
制造商在发布新产品时,需要平衡开发成本、市场需求和产品生命周期。为所有旧款镜头适配新机身需要投入大量研发资源,且可能涉及底层协议的根本性改变,这对于某些老型号镜头而言是不经济或技术上不可行的。因此,官方通常只为较新的、主流的镜头提供持续的固件支持。
- “半改腾龙代码”之后还能恢复原厂设置吗?
理论上,如果能获取到原始固件并成功重新刷写,是有可能恢复的。但实际上,操作难度极大,且一旦“变砖”,镜头将无法被电脑识别,也就无法进行任何刷写操作。此外,即使表面恢复,也可能留下潜在的不稳定因素。官方将不再提供保修服务。
- 如何通过官方途径更新我的腾龙镜头固件?
您需要购买或使用腾龙TAP-in Console附件,并通过USB线将其连接到电脑。然后从腾龙官网下载最新的TAP-in Console软件。将镜头安装到TAP-in Console上,运行软件即可检测并下载安装最新的官方固件。这是最安全、最推荐的更新方式。

